Elements of a WPS

A Welding Treatment Spec (WPS) usually consists of crucial parts that information the particular demands for performing a weld, making certain uniformity and quality in the welding process. The essential elements of a WPS include important variables such as base steels, filler metals, preheat and interpass temperature levels, welding processes, securing gases, welding placements, and post-weld warm treatment requirements.

Base steels describe the materials being signed up with, while filler metals are used to load the gap in between the base metals throughout welding. Preheat and interpass temperatures are vital for controlling the warmth input and stopping problems like splitting or distortion. The welding process lays out the certain method to be used, whether it's gas metal arc welding (GMAW), protected metal arc welding (SMAW), or an additional technique. Protecting gases secure the weld pool from atmospheric contamination. Welding placements specify the orientations in which welding can be done. Post-weld warmth treatment may be essential to ease tensions and improve the weld's properties. An extensive understanding of these parts is important for producing a reliable and detailed WPS.

Producing a WPS

To create a Welding Procedure Spec (WPS) that meets market criteria, cautious factor to consider of welding processes, products, and functional parameters is important (welding WPS). The very first action in creating a WPS is to determine the welding process to be utilized, such as gas steel arc welding (GMAW) or shielded metal arc welding (SMAW) As soon as the welding process is determined, the following critical facet is selecting the ideal materials, considering aspects like base metal type, density, and joint style. Operational criteria such as welding present, voltage, travel speed, and shielding gas make-up have to additionally be thoroughly defined in the WPS.
